A GLIMPSE INTO THE NIGHT

2024




Designed for photographer Alex Puliatti, A Glimpse into the Night is a visual publication that captures the transient spirit of rave culture through image and text. I developed this project’s complete graphic concept, layout, and art direction, pairing Alex’s analogue photography with an anonymous raver’s manifesto sourced from an early 2000s online forum.

The publication traces moments from the final season of Printworks London, where artists like The Martinez Brothers, Black Coffee, and Peggy Gou performed. It also spotlights emerging talents, including Fiona Zanetti and me. Alex’s cinematic documentation of these nights reflects an intimate, euphoric, and constantly in flux scene.

The manifesto gently runs through the work, allowing you to stop momentarily. It offers reflection, rebellion, and reverence, verbalising nightlife’s political and emotional weight as more than entertainment, a shared form of resistance and belonging.
